Premier League outfit Everton were given the chance to sign Arda Turan from La Liga giants Barcelona in January.

Arda Turan would have been hoping that a return to Turkey in January would give him a new lease of life after a hugely disappointing spell at Barcelona.

The former Galatasaray winger joined the newly rich Istanbul BB on loan until the end of the 2018/19 season four months ago – but not after his agent had reportedly attempted to push him towards Everton.

Catalan paper Mundo Deportivo claimed that Ahmet Bulut was trying to find his client a new club away from the Camp Nou and had hoped that Everton or Serie A giants AC Milan would make a bid for a player Barca signed for £32 million from Atletico Madrid in the summer of 2015.

And it remains to be seen whether Turan, who was part of the Atleti side who stunningly won the La Liga title in 2014, would have been better off at Goodison Park, because it’s not exactly working out in Turkey right now.

Instanbul have dropped to third place in the Turkish Super Lig table after previously looking like the favourites to win the division – and they will now have to do without their marque signing for quite some time.

The Sun is reporting that Turan has been handed a massive 16 game ban for shoving a linesman during a recent 1-1 draw with Sivasspor. The referee, in his post-match report, even claimed that Turan said ‘you all need to be killed’ in an explosive rant after being sent off.

It’s been an unhappy season at Everton, and they could do without this kind of drama right now, so maybe not signing Turan was a good call.
